Here are a couple of game in 30 between Chessmind 'Karpov' set to 2778 elo v Palm Hiarcs 12 running on a Palm TX 312MHz with optimal settings. ELO is about 2680 according to Palm Hiarcs.
Palm Hiarcs gets off to a good start and is a pawn up. However Karpov is Karpov and somehow manages to turn it around.
